Benefits of Using a Differential Pressure Sensor in DPF Systems
Differential pressure sensors play a crucial role in diesel particulate filter (DPF) systems, helping to monitor the efficiency of the filter and ensure optimal performance. These sensors measure the pressure difference between the inlet and outlet of the DPF, providing valuable data that can be used to determine when the filter needs to be regenerated or replaced. In this article, we will explore the benefits of using a differential pressure sensor in DPF systems and how it can help improve overall system performance.
One of the key benefits of using a differential pressure sensor in a DPF system is the ability to accurately monitor the filter’s condition in real-time. By measuring the pressure difference across the filter, the sensor can detect when the filter becomes clogged with soot and needs to be regenerated. This allows for timely maintenance and prevents potential damage to the engine caused by a blocked filter.
Additionally, differential pressure sensors can help improve fuel efficiency by optimizing the regeneration process. When the sensor detects a high pressure differential, indicating a clogged filter, it can trigger the regeneration process to burn off the accumulated soot. By initiating regeneration only when necessary, fuel consumption is minimized, leading to cost savings for the vehicle owner.
Furthermore, differential pressure sensors can help extend the lifespan of the DPF by preventing unnecessary regenerations. By accurately monitoring the filter’s condition, the sensor ensures that regeneration is only performed when needed, reducing wear and tear on the filter and prolonging its longevity. This not only saves money on replacement filters but also reduces downtime for maintenance.

In addition to improving performance and efficiency, using a differential pressure sensor in a DPF system can also help reduce harmful emissions. By ensuring that the filter is functioning properly and regenerating as needed, the sensor helps to trap and remove particulate matter from the exhaust gases, reducing pollution and improving air quality. This is especially important in urban areas where air pollution levels are a major concern.
